How to Make a Liquid Starch Mixture for a Piñata

Instructions

Difficulty: Moderately Easy

Things You’ll Need:

  • 1 cup white flour
  • 5 cups water
  • 1 tablespoon salt

Step1
Assemble the ingredients you need to make the piñata and have them ready before you prepare the starch. This will allow you to work with the starch while it is most flexible.
Step2
Get a large bowl that is fairly wide at the bottom. You will need this bowl to prepare the starch mixture and dip the newspaper strips into it.
Step3
Take 1 cup of white flour and 5 cups of water and mix these two ingredients together. Stir out any lumps.
Step4
Stir until the starch mixture is the consistency of thick glue. Add 1 tablespoon of salt and stir until the salt dissolves. This will help preserve the mixture.
Step5
Transfer the starch mixture to a large pan and boil it on the stovetop for 3 minutes. Let the starch mixture cool completely before making your piñata. Rinse out the large bowl, and when the starch mixture has cooled, transfer it back to the bowl and use immediately to make the piñata.

Tips & Warnings

  • You can substitute liquid laundry starch to make the piñata if you're pressed for time.
